How Ayurvedic Herbs Help in Natural and Sustainable Weight Loss

Image
Weight loss has become a common health goal, but many people struggle with quick-fix solutions that offer temporary results. Crash diets, extreme workouts, and chemical fat burners often lead to weakness, digestive issues, or weight regain. Ayurveda offers a natural and sustainable approach to weight loss by focusing on root causes rather than symptoms. Ayurvedic herbs work gently with the body to restore balance, improve digestion, and support long-term weight management. Understanding Weight Gain from an Ayurvedic Perspective According to Ayurveda, weight gain is not just about overeating or lack of exercise. It is mainly linked to an imbalance of Kapha dosha, weak digestion, toxin buildup (Ama), and a slow metabolism. When digestion becomes sluggish, the body stores excess fat instead of converting food into energy. Stress, irregular eating habits, and poor lifestyle choices further worsen this imbalance.
